Varieties of Hearing Aids: Choosing the Right Solution for You

Hearing loss influences millions of individuals worldwide, and luckily, there are various types of hearing aids available to compensate this challenge. The best choice depends on the degree of your hearing loss, lifestyle, and personal preferences.

In the first place, let's explore various types of hearing aids:

  • Behind-the-ear (BTE) hearing aids: These gadgets sit atop your ear and connect to a small receiver that sits in your ear canal. BTEs are sturdy and often appropriate for people with moderate to severe hearing loss.
  • In-the-ear (ITE) hearing aids: These miniature devices fit fully inside your ear canal. ITEs are subtle and good for people with average hearing loss.
  • In-the-canal (ITC) hearing aids: Similar to ITEs, ITC hearing aids are compact and fit even deeper into your ear canal. They are very discreet and suitable for people with noticeable hearing loss.
  • Completely-in-canal (CIC) hearing aids: These tiny devices are the hardest to see type of hearing aid. They fit entirely inside your ear canal and are best for people with slightly noticeable hearing difficulties.

It's essential to speak with an audiologist to determine the best type of hearing aid for your individual needs. They will conduct a comprehensive hearing test and guide you through the diverse alternatives. Remember, choosing the right hearing aid can significantly improve your ability to hear and participate in life's everyday moments.

Hearing Aid Care: Keep Your Devices Performing at Their Best

Regular upkeep of your hearing aids can dramatically impact their performance and longevity. To ensure your devices are always working optimally, follow these simple steps: Clean your hearing aids daily using a soft, damp cloth. Avoid using harsh chemicals or abrasive materials. Inspect the earmold for blockages and gently remove any particles. Keep your hearing aids contained in their case when not in use to prevent wear.

Consider scheduling a professional cleaning and check-up with your audiologist at least once a year. This will help identify any potential issues and ensure your hearing aids are functioning at their best.

By following these tips, you can keep your hearing aids performing well for years to come.

Digital Hearing Aids: Cutting-Edge Technology for Crystal-Clear Audio

In the realm of auditory enhancement, digital hearing aids have emerged as a revolutionary breakthrough in sound amplification technology. These sophisticated devices leverage intricate algorithms and digital signal processing to deliver crystal-clear audio perception. Unlike their analog counterparts, digital hearing aids offer remarkable flexibility, allowing users to fine-tune the volume and frequency response based on their specific sound needs. The result is a transformative listening experience that empowers individuals to fully engage with the world around them.
